Hi, I would like to simulate the Marangoni effect of a mixed solvents with different surface tensions, but I can hardly find any example about this kind of simulation. In my case, I use 2 solvents, the solvent with lower boiling point will evaporate first which will cause surface tension gradient and form Marangoni flow. The temperature gradient doesn't need to be considered. I'm wondering if there is any examples similar to me or if anyone know how to build a model in COMSOL?
